Baltimore Orioles, Rich Dauer
Former Baltimore Orioles infielder Rich Dauer dies at 72
Rich Dauer, an infielder who played a decade in the major leagues and won a World Series as a player with Baltimore and as a coach with the Houston Astros, has died at 72, the Orioles announced on Monday without denoting a cause of death.
